Output ddc25f755427662ae398e57e60871d028fb4131d90dee3fe9d661a72dd40463d:10

value
24156
script pubkey
OP_0 OP_PUSHBYTES_20 ebdaa1bba812cef8ba4cfbc99744a76c8ad93734
address
bc1qa0d2rwagzt803wjvl0yew398dj9djde5unnh35
transaction
ddc25f755427662ae398e57e60871d028fb4131d90dee3fe9d661a72dd40463d
spent
true